Europe is a little bit behind with regards to belly dance contests, but we are catching up. This year is the 6th edition of th Benelux championships (Belgium, Netherlands and Luxembourg) and the 7th edition of the Dutch belly dance championships. Since we did a bad job during our performance in Groningen, I thought a challenge might be good and suggested that we sign up.
Fakyma is probably participating in the Benelux championship on March 16th, though we are better known as The Dalla Dream Dancers. Things are tiny over here: there have been a lot of people signing up for solo's, but not that many for groups. The dedicated time for dancing is also really short:
Solo: 1.45-2.15 for quarter and semi finals, 2-3 minutes for the finals.
Duo: 1.00-1.30 in the first rounds, 2.15 max for the final round
Group: 1.30-2.00 first rounds, 3.00 max for the final round
